Neurostimulation improves reading and alters communication within reading networks in dyslexia

Sabrina Turker,
Philipp Kuhnke,
Vincent K. M. Cheung
et al.

Abstract: The left temporo-parietal cortex (TPC) is critical for phonological decoding during reading and appears hypoactive in dyslexia. Therefore, a promising approach to alleviate phonological deficits in dyslexia is to modulate left TPC functioning. However, it is unclear how neurostimulation alters activity and network interactions in dyslexia. To address this gap, we combined facilitatory transcranial magnetic stimulation (TMS) to the left TPC in adults with dyslexia with an overt word and pseudoword reading task … Show more
